WebFeb 1, 2024 · Treatment of ADHF and cardiogenic shock in the setting of acute coronary syndrome and management of refractory HF (including inadequate response to diuretic … WebSep 5, 2024 · Maintenance fluids should address the patient's basic physiologic needs, including both sensible and insensible fluid losses. Sensible fluid losses refer to typical routes of excretion such as urination and defecation. Insensible losses refer to other routes of fluid loss, such as in sweat and from the respiratory tract.
